人工智能(AI)识别物体的过程涉及多个步骤和技术,主要包括图像处理、特征提取、分类和决策等环节。以下是详细的分析:
1. 图像预处理
- 在开始识别之前,首先需要对输入的图像进行预处理。这包括调整图像的大小、裁剪不必要的部分、灰度化以消除颜色信息、增强对比度等,以便更好地捕捉图像中的特征。
2. 特征提取
- 使用深度学习算法,如卷积神经网络(CNN),从预处理后的图像中提取特征。CNN能够自动学习图像中的复杂模式,并识别出与物体相关的特征,如边缘、角点、纹理等。
3. 物体检测
- 利用物体检测模型,如YOLO(You Only Look Once)、SSD(Single Shot MultiBox Detector)或Faster R-CNN等,对提取的特征进行进一步分析,确定图像中是否存在物体及其位置。这些模型通过训练大量的标注数据来预测物体的位置和类别。
4. 物体识别
- 一旦确定了物体的位置,下一步是对其进行识别。这通常涉及到将物体的特征与数据库中的预训练模型进行匹配。如果物体与数据库中的某个对象相匹配,则该模型会输出该对象的类别标签。
5. 决策与反馈
- 在识别过程中,可能会遇到误检或漏检的情况。为了提高识别的准确性,可以采用后处理技术,如置信度评分、多尺度分析等,对识别结果进行评估和修正。此外,还可以通过收集用户反馈来优化模型,使其更好地适应不同的环境和场景。
6. 实时跟踪与连续识别
- 对于动态场景,如视频监控或运动目标跟踪,需要实现实时或连续的物体识别。这通常需要使用在线学习或增量学习的方法,使模型能够适应新出现的对象或变化的环境条件。
7. 多模态融合
- 为了提高识别的准确性和鲁棒性,可以将多种类型的传感器数据(如光学、红外、雷达等)与图像数据相结合。通过融合不同模态的信息,可以更全面地理解场景,从而提高物体识别的可靠性。
8. 应用领域
- 人工智能在物体识别方面的应用非常广泛,包括但不限于自动驾驶、医疗影像分析、工业自动化、安防监控、零售行业等。随着技术的不断发展,未来还将有更多的创新应用出现。
总之,人工智能识别物体的过程是一个复杂的过程,涉及多个技术和方法的综合应用。通过不断的学习和优化,人工智能有望在各个领域取得更大的突破和成就。